MotoGP Speed Secrets: What Makes Them So Fast?
MotoGP. The name conjures images of screaming engines, breathtaking speeds, and gravity-defying maneuvers. But what separates these riders from the rest, turning them into the fastest humans on two wheels? It's a complex equation involving a blend of rider skill, cutting-edge technology, and meticulous preparation. Let's delve into the speed secrets of MotoGP.
The Human Element: Rider Skill and Precision
While the machines are undeniably crucial, the rider remains the ultimate control unit. Years of dedicated training and unwavering focus culminate in the incredible skill displayed on track. Consider these key aspects:
1. Unmatched Physical Fitness:
MotoGP riders are some of the most physically fit athletes in the world. The grueling demands of racing – enduring G-forces, maintaining concentration for extended periods, and exhibiting lightning-fast reactions – require peak physical condition. Strength, endurance, stamina, and precise control are paramount.
2. Mastering the Machine:
It's not just about riding; it's about becoming one with the machine. Years of experience translate into an intuitive understanding of the bike's behavior, allowing riders to anticipate its reactions and push it to its absolute limits. This includes feeling subtle changes in tire grip, engine performance, and aerodynamic balance.
3. Racecraft and Strategy:
MotoGP racing isn't just about speed; it's about strategy and racecraft. Overtaking, defending position, managing tire wear, and understanding the nuances of different racing lines all contribute to a rider's overall performance. The ability to make split-second decisions under immense pressure is crucial.
The Mechanical Marvel: Technology and Innovation
The bikes themselves are marvels of engineering, representing the pinnacle of motorcycle technology. Several key factors contribute to their blistering speed:
1. Engine Power and Performance:
MotoGP bikes boast incredibly powerful engines, pushing out well over 250 horsepower. These engines are meticulously engineered for maximum power output and responsiveness, ensuring effortless acceleration and top speed. Advanced technologies, such as seamless shifting and sophisticated engine management systems, maximize efficiency.
2. Aerodynamics and Downforce:
Aerodynamics play a critical role. Sophisticated winglets and fairings generate significant downforce, keeping the bike glued to the track at high speeds, improving stability and allowing for harder cornering. The constant refinement of these aerodynamic components is a continuous battle for speed advantage.
3. Lightweight Materials and Chassis Design:
MotoGP bikes utilize cutting-edge materials like carbon fiber to minimize weight while maximizing strength. A carefully engineered chassis ensures precise handling and responsiveness, allowing riders to exploit every ounce of performance.
4. Electronic Rider Aids:
Sophisticated electronic systems assist riders in managing the bike's performance. Traction control, launch control, wheelie control, and anti-lock braking systems help prevent loss of control and optimize performance in various conditions. These systems enhance rider safety and allow them to push the limits harder.
The Supporting Cast: Team Effort and Preparation
The speed of a MotoGP rider isn't solely determined by individual talent and machine capabilities. A strong team plays a crucial role:
1. Data Analysis and Optimization:
Teams employ sophisticated telemetry systems to collect massive amounts of data during practice and races. This data is meticulously analyzed to optimize bike setup, rider technique, and race strategy. Even minor adjustments can significantly impact performance.
2. Tire Technology and Strategy:
Tire technology is paramount. Understanding tire wear, grip levels, and optimal tire pressures is crucial for maximizing performance. Tire choice and strategy significantly influence a rider’s race.
3. Expert Crew and Support:
A skilled team of mechanics, engineers, and technicians ensures the bike is perfectly prepared for each race. Their expertise in maintenance, tuning, and repairs is essential for maximizing reliability and performance.
In conclusion, the breathtaking speed of MotoGP is a result of a perfect synergy between rider talent, technological innovation, and meticulous teamwork. Each element contributes to the ultimate spectacle of speed and precision. The quest for ever-greater speeds continues, pushing the boundaries of both human and machine capabilities.
